The Chamber Music of William Bolcom
March 14, 2003 at 7:30 PM
Kaul Auditorium, Reed College, Portland
As a prelude to Portland Opera’s production of “A View From The Bridge” by Pulitzer-Prize winner William Bolcom, we’ll collaborate with POC artists Carol Lucas and Diane Syrcle in a concert of the composer’s chamber music. Bolcom’s catalogued works contain perhaps more variety than any other living composer.
William Bolcom:
- Cabaret Songs
- Capriccio for cello and piano
- Graceful Ghost Variation
- Dark Music
- Piano Quintet
